Star Wars: Battlefront – A Polarizing Reboot

Rating: 6/10 | Metascore: 73 | Metacritic User Rating: 5.1/10

Kicking off the list is Star Wars: Battlefront, a reboot of the iconic 2004 title that puts players in the shoes of either a Rebel Alliance member or an Imperial Stormtrooper. The game has received mixed reviews; some players cannot get enough of the immersive Jedi experience, while others criticize the lack of game balance and playable heroes at launch, combined with a hefty reliance on additional paid content via a Season Pass.

Despite these critiques, the atmosphere of Battlefront is widely praised. From sound design to stunning visuals, the game creates an immersive experience that resonates well with fans. However, as the title has aged, many gamers find the sequel—Star Wars: Battlefront II—to be a more accessible option, particularly for newcomers.

Star Wars: Battlefront II – From Backlash to Redemption

Rating: 4/10 | Metascore: 68 | Metacritic User Rating: 1.9/10

Though Battlefront II initially faced significant backlash for its introduction of microtransactions and a perceived pay-to-win model, the game has evolved since its rocky launch. Many players find it offers fuller lobbies and a larger variety of content, making for a more enriching gaming experience.

While the campaign did not meet every player’s expectations, the game ultimately provides far more content than its predecessor. With improvements and adjustments made over time, Battlefront II manages to retain the charm of Star Wars while offering an exciting multiplayer experience.

Star Wars: Squadrons – A Unique Perspective

Rating: 8/10 | Metascore: 79 | Metacritic User Rating: 5.7/10

In Star Wars: Squadrons, players take to the stars, piloting iconic ships from the series. Unlike previous titles, this game gives players the option to join the fight without wielding a lightsaber. Though the learning curve can be steep, especially for newcomers, Squadrons offers an exhilarating mix of single-player and multiplayer experiences.

The title may not be groundbreaking, but it provides an immersive galactic combat feel, perfect for those who have always dreamed of piloting their own spacecraft in the Star Wars universe.

Star Wars Jedi: Fallen Order – A Strong Narrative

Rating: 6/10 | Metascore: 79 | Metacritic User Rating: 7.6/10

Star Wars Jedi: Fallen Order provides a compelling narrative experience with its protagonist, Cal Kestis, who sets out to rebuild the Jedi Order following the events of Revenge of the Sith. Despite facing critiques regarding gameplay mechanics, the game sets an impressive foundation for its sequel and offers an engaging story that connects with the overarching Star Wars lore.

With an emphasis on exploration and character development, Fallen Order stands as an essential play for both Star Wars enthusiasts and general gamers alike.

LEGO Star Wars: The Skywalker Saga – Lighthearted Fun for All Ages

Rating: 9/10 | Metascore: 82 | Metacritic User Rating: 7.7/10

For a more lighthearted take on the saga, LEGO Star Wars: The Skywalker Saga is a delightful collection that spans all three trilogies. Perfect for younger audiences or casual gamers, this title transforms epic Star Wars moments into a humorous and engaging format.

The game features a cooperative option and offers various collectibles for players to discover, ensuring a fun and family-friendly experience that is perfect for casual fans.

Star Wars Jedi: Survivor – The Pinnacle of Storytelling

Rating: 9/10 | Metascore: 85 | Metacritic User Rating: 7.0/10

Culminating this list is Star Wars: Jedi Survivor, a title that builds significantly on its predecessor, intertwining cohesive gameplay with an engaging narrative. Expanding upon Cal Kestis’s journey, this game explores themes of identity and growth within the Star Wars universe.

The enhanced gameplay mechanics, character development, and expansive world make it a standout experience. For anyone diving into Star Wars gaming on Game Pass, Jedi: Survivor is a must-play.
